PROJECT DESCRIPTION
Located in one of the greatest entrepreneurial centers in the world, Stanford Research Park, it was essential for the building design to elevate the bar: sustainably, innovatively, and technologically.
Hanover Page Mill Associates selected a team of the world’s most innovative thought leaders to deliver an unparalleled sustainable environment for the tenant, Morgan, Lewis & Bockius LLP, one which embodies the values and spirit of this technology hub.
To achieve net zero electric energy on a developer-driven market rate project, the design team focused on a high performance building envelope, an optimized low-turndown HVAC system, and an aggressively sized photovoltaic system. Taken together, these strategies flipped the paradigm of PV on developer-led projects, allowing the building owner to realize an exception return on investment
